Chevy’s low-cost pedestrian avoidance to debut on 2016 Malibu

The mainstreaming of safety technologies that began on luxury vehicles will get a big boost from General Motors later this year. The General says it plans to offer 22 driver assistance systems across its product portfolio of 2016 models, starting with the redesigned Chevrolet Malibu – the one that we know will keep tabs on teenagers for the benefit of parents.
